ITEM 12
TERRITORY
Holiday does not typically grant licenses for exclusive areas or territories. The License will be for a specific site only and for the licensing of one hotel. The License applies to the location specified in the License and to no other location. You will not receive an exclusive territory. You may face competition from other licensees, from hotels that Holiday or its affiliates own, or from other channels of distribution or competitive brands that Holiday or its affiliates control.

What This Means (2025 FDD)
According to the 2025 Crowne Plaza Franchise Disclosure Document, licenses are granted for a specific site only. The license applies to the location specified in the agreement and no other location. Crowne Plaza does not typically grant licenses for exclusive areas or territories.
While exclusive territories are not typical, in special circumstances, Holiday may grant protected areas in which another Crowne Plaza brand group Hotel will not be licensed. However, even in these cases, the license remains for a specific site only and for the license of one hotel only.
This means that as a Crowne Plaza franchisee, you will not receive an exclusive territory and may face competition from other licensees, hotels owned by Holiday or its affiliates, or other channels of distribution or competitive brands controlled by Holiday or its affiliates. The franchisor retains the right to license other hotel brands in the area, potentially leading to competition among different brands within the Holiday portfolio.
